Ulla Sonne is a ceramicist who was educated at the Danish School of Design in 1979. She has exhibited ever since and won numerous awards for her craft. Ulla lives and works by the sea in the southern archipelago of Funen in Denmark. Porcelain is Ulla’s material of choice, and the biological wonders of our underwater world inspire her work. "The transparency of porcelain and the ever-changing distribution of sunlight on its surface work well with my aquatic themes," she explains. Through her poetic pieces, Ulla aims to raise the awareness of the biological threat that the precious oceanic environment faces. Her ceramics capture the evolutionary beauty, resilience, and frailty of this world.
